TitleTwo letters to Mother [Mary Townsend], Elm Cottage, Church Walk, Rugby from Henry William Worth Townsend, H.M.S. Blenheim, Wei Hai Wei [Weihai], China
Date14 May-14 Jun 1903
DescriptionLetter of 14 May refers to passage from Kobe (via the straites of [?]); exhibition at Osaka, Kyoto; seeing the Emperor in a railway carriage at the station; the cherry blossom dance at the theatre; future movements; and bother with tenants. Letter of 14 Jun refers to Aunt Lizzie's operation; amount of big ships; cases of plague on the 'Ocean'; the weather; future movements; trouble with bugs at Long Lawford; book of Rugby views; playing lawn tennis; abundance of children; and sending the letter across Siberia. In same envelope, endorsed 'Henry'.
